The genes that are responsible for the MHC molecules are the most diverse genes in the human gene pool, leading to a huge variety of MHC molecules between individuals. Of all the things that are different between humans, why are the MHC molecules so unique to every person? Well, different types of MHC are better or worse at presenting antigens from different enemies, like one type might be especially good at presenting a specific virus antigen while another type could be great at presenting a bacteria antigen.
